Right now, Destro lock is kinda underwhelming. So here’s my idea on an overhaul that might prove to be more fun than how it is now?

First the Resource - No more Soul shards. Soul shards are great for Afflic, and Demo, but Destro it feels…off. I think a resource pool like Rage or Maelstrom would be great! But with a twist. Combine an eclipse pool, and a rage pool together. What do you get? Fel Energy! Or something cool like that, idk placeholder name. Now how i was thinking, is that Destro locks start baseline using fel fire (Green Fire). Yes I know, people will be mad because they worked hard to unlock it, but let’s be real, the quest chain to get that is a joke now, so it’s not even really unique. ANYWAYS, the pool levels out at 60 out of combat, and goes up to 100/200. How this works is that Chaos Bolt and such will take a certain amount of this energy, 40 if you stick with the ⅖ shard thing. So you can build up this energy with the Incinerate, and other ways that i’ll explain in a bit, and then shoot off the big abilities like normal. NOW, this does seem just like Soul Shards, because it kinda is, BUT there’s a catch. The reason why I said the pool goes up to 100/200 is because it can go beyond 100. Realistically it can go up to 200. The thing is though, once you hit 100 you start to get a buff. You are succumbing to the fel power building up inside of you, so it allows you to get even more energy quicker, and you do a little more damage. You might know where i’m going with this. At a point it starts to kill you. Holding all that power starts to burn away at your own form, slowly killing you and getting progressively worse if you don’t spend your resource. Now it will be hard and time worthy to cast a crap ton of Chaos bolts so there will be a new ability that you can only cast at 120+. Basically you erupt all the power out of you and basically do an eye beam thing but out of your hands, burning anything in a cone in massive damage, and dot damage. That doesn’t need to be the big ability, but that’s what I thought of. So to sum up, no more soul shards, and the new resource that works how i mentioned. Maybe it doesn’t need to work like that but, Idk. Would be cool to see some people risk their own life to do a crap ton of damage. Also wouldn’t it be cool to be engulfed in fel fire? B)

Ways to get Energy - Okay so basically the ways to get energy are the same as how it is now. Immolate has a chance to give some when the DOT ticks, Incinerate gives some Conflag gives some. It’s the usual. But a change i think would be really cool is making the pets give some as a passive way to get energy. When they attack you can get some or something. Right now this seems like it can be OP, but if balanced right it will be fine. Talents can be mixed around and changed so that there’s maybe procs. Like for example casting Incinerate has a chance to grant you an empowered Chaos Bolt that does less damage than a normal chaos bolt, (But better than Incinerate) have a reduced cast time, and grant * energy.

Big Boy Spec - Okay, here’s my last thing. Destro needs a Demon. What i mean by that is, Destro needs to summon Infernal as a Permanent pet. Now this will make people think that it’ll make the imp obsolete, but it really wont. Imp will cast faster, granting you more energy, but will do single target damage. Infernal will attack slower, but can hit multiple targets. Now, this might be too far of a change. But this opens up to have a bigger, more badass Infernal as our big CD. Yeah, you basically described Destro’s initial rework design. Most of it made it to live in MoP, but the self damage part was scrapped.

You can read about the rework, from the mastermind himself, here: http: //xelnath .com/2018/05/15/the-mop-warlock-what-you-knew-and-what-you-never-knew-you-missed/ (can’t post links, so remove the spaces)
